Gerres oyena
Common Silver-biddy
 
Animal Group: Freshwater Fish
Phylum: Chordata
Class: Actinopterygii
Order: Perciformes
Family: Gerreidae
Description: A small fish with a compressed and fairly deep body. It has a pair of large eyes and a small and protractile mouth which could extend downwards. The body is generally silvery. Spinous dorsal fin (anterior portion) has a row of small dusky spots.
Conservation Status
IUCN Red List of Threatened Species Status
  • Least Concern
Distribution
Distribution in Hong Kong
  • Records from estuaries throughout Hong Kong.
Global Distribution
  • Indo-Pacific region including Red Sea, Persian Gulf and East Africa, India, Sri Lanka, China and Japan.
